New Mexico’s arid climate and distinct seasons present unique considerations for chimney maintenance. While winters can be cold, the lower humidity levels may affect the type of creosote that forms, though it remains a significant fire risk. The widespread use of wood-burning appliances, common in many New Mexico homes for ambiance and heat, necessitates routine service. We inspect for issues like animal nests, debris, and structural damage, which are crucial given the varied housing stock, from older adobe structures to modern residences.
In New Mexico, annual chimney inspections and cleanings are recommended, especially for homes in Albuquerque that use fireplaces or wood stoves frequently. Even with less intense cold than some states, consistent use leads to creosote and soot accumulation. This regular service ensures your chimney remains safe and efficient.

To prepare for a chimney sweep in Albuquerque, ensure the area around your fireplace is clear of obstructions for at least 6 feet. This includes removing furniture, decorations, and any flammable materials. We will take steps to protect your home's interior during the cleaning process.
